Advanced editing techniques elevate visual storytelling in documentary photography. From composition enhancement to color grading, these tools refine images and guide viewer attention. Mastering these skills allows photographers to craft compelling narratives while maintaining journalistic integrity.

Color plays a crucial role in shaping mood and conveying meaning. Thoughtful color grading can evoke emotions, establish atmosphere, and create visual cohesion across photo essays. Balancing artistic expression with ethical considerations ensures authentic storytelling in documentary work.

Advanced Editing Techniques for Visual Storytelling

Advanced editing for visual narratives

  • Composition enhancement refines framing through strategic cropping and aspect ratio adjustments (16:9, 4:3)
  • Tonal adjustments manipulate contrast and recover highlight/shadow details enhancing image depth
  • Selective editing employs dodging/burning and local adjustments using masks to direct viewer focus
  • Image sequencing establishes narrative flow selecting impactful opening shots and maintaining visual rhythm
  • Texture and detail enhancement utilizes clarity/dehaze tools and sharpening techniques to accentuate key elements

Guiding viewer attention through post-processing

  • Vignetting subtly darkens image edges or creates custom shapes to frame subject
  • Leading lines enhancement emphasizes existing lines through contrast adjustments or creates implied lines with selective editing
  • Color emphasis uses selective saturation adjustments and accentuates complementary colors to draw eye
  • Depth of field manipulation simulates bokeh effects or applies tilt-shift techniques in post to control focus
  • Luminosity masking highlights key elements while subduing distracting background details

Color and Mood in Documentary Storytelling

Color grading for documentary mood

  • Color theory in storytelling leverages psychological effects (red for passion) and cultural associations (white for purity in Western cultures)
  • Color grading techniques apply split-toning to highlights/shadows and utilize custom LUTs for consistent looks
  • White balance manipulation creatively uses warm/cool tones or addresses mixed lighting scenarios
  • Monochrome conversions process images in black and white for timeless impact or selectively retain color for emphasis
  • Color harmony in photo essays maintains consistent palette across multiple images or transitions between scenes

Retouching vs journalistic integrity

  • Ethical considerations follow industry standards (NPPA Code of Ethics) and maintain transparency in editing practices
  • Non-destructive editing workflows use adjustment layers/masks and preserve original image data
  • Skin retouching for portraits removes temporary blemishes while maintaining character and authenticity
  • Environmental clean-up addresses distracting elements without altering content (removing modern signs in historical scenes)
  • Composite techniques blend exposures for high dynamic range scenes or stack focus for extended depth of field
